Bulan, a woman with a mysterious aura, crosses paths with Peem, a police officer desperate to solve a case for which the law offers no answers. Recommended as the only one capable of helping her, Bulan awakens in Peem doubts, attraction, and an unexpected bond that will challenge her beliefs and her understanding of justice.
